Always and Forever Wedding Wish Tree Tags in PINK!


They measure 2 inches by 4 inches. I have cut the bottoms elegantly

 and I've hand shaded all the way around with a light pink. Then

 towards the bottom of the tag I have stamped ALWAYS AND

 FOREVER. I stamped these at the bottom for you to have room to 

write on the front. Which makes them a sweet tag for a wedding 

wish tree, a gift to a loved one (you can write a little sentiment), 

party favors for an anniversary party or to tie onto napkins and you 

can write the persons name for the plate setting.

Cupcake Shaped Premade Album

a cupcake shaped album that measures 8 inches tall and 7 1/2 inches wide at the widest point. The cover is very 3 dimensional and has a sweet shabby look. It is completely sewn all the way around on every page. On the front there are handmade flowers... some are fabric, some are paper and I've even crocheted one. There's a banner at the top and is lifted off the cover. Towards the middle there are scalloped circles with the edges hand aged that read "Sweet." Behind these I have two cupcake picks tucked in, chipboard hearts and I have stamped a little cake. Below there are more flowers and there are vellum words that read "Cherished Memories." Below that in the corner is a little rhinestone. There's also a few beaded sprays at the top with the flowers too. I have tulle on the side of each page for easy turning. This album is gathered together on the side with an assortment of ribbon and a strand of soft pink yarn to pick up the lavender colored crocheted flower on the cover. 

On the FIRST set of pages there are two photo mats. There are purple flowers, a cupcake pic, a little tag with a purple rhinestone square, a crocheted flower with a beaded center and on the other page are more paper flowers (inked & embellished) and a quote that reads "There is only one happiness in life to love and be loved." 

On the SECOND set of pages there are two photo mats. On the first one are 3 dimensional flowers, inked & embellished, a scalloped circle for journaling and this is all placed on a white doily. Then there's a tag with a pink sparkly cupcake that is lifted off the tag and a journaling box with a chipboard heart accent. At the top of the second photo mount is an embellishment that reads "celebrate" and there's a little cupcake. 

On the THIRD set of pages there are two more photo mats. On the left is a 3 dimensional and inked large flower, two scalloped lollipop flowers (edges done with ink) and joined together with a brad, and there's a tag that reads "Keep calm and eat a cupcake." On the right are more flowers, a pink tag with a purple square rhinestone and at the top I've embellished with sewing and it reads "One in a million." 

On the LAST set of pages there are two more photo mats. At the top are paper trim and they are lifted off the photo mats. Then they have yellow rhinestones in the center. There's two large flowers that I've hand embossed a little for detail and they have sugared centers. I then have a 3 dimensional scalloped cupcake tag at the bottom right and a heart scalloped embellishment. 

The back is covered with coordinating paper from this.

NEW in the shop Hand Stamped Fabric Linen Trim Shabby Blue Butterfly - Vintage





Here we go.... something else that I've seen and thought.... I CAN MAKE THAT! and I did! I love it and I can't wait to make some more for myself! I am going to be putting some on my layouts and my cards. 

The fabric is vintage linen. It is hand frayed into 1 inch wide by 28 inch long strips. I then stamped the two styles of butterflies on it in broken china by Holtz.
